Seeds with floss (long cottony hairs)

The following is a list of native or naturalised species which, at least some of the time, possess this spot-character.

E.g. cotton!

FamilySpeciesComment
Convolvulaceae Ipomoea albivenia
Convolvulaceae Ipomoea hochstetteri
Convolvulaceae Ipomoea verbascoidea
Malvaceae subfamily Malvoideae Gossypium herbaceum subsp. africanum var. africanum
Malvaceae subfamily Malvoideae Hibiscus fuscus
Malvaceae subfamily Malvoideae Hibiscus gwandensis
Malvaceae subfamily Malvoideae Hibiscus meyeri subsp. transvaalensis
Malvaceae subfamily Malvoideae Hibiscus micranthus
Malvaceae subfamily Malvoideae Hibiscus mutatus
Malvaceae subfamily Malvoideae Hibiscus praeteritus
Malvaceae subfamily Malvoideae Hibiscus pusillus
Malvaceae subfamily Malvoideae Hibiscus rhodanthus
Malvaceae subfamily Malvoideae Hibiscus rupicola
Malvaceae subfamily Malvoideae Hibiscus sabiensis
Malvaceae subfamily Malvoideae Hibiscus seineri Seeds 'silky-tomentose'
Malvaceae subfamily Malvoideae Thespesia garckeana
Number of species: 16
